Please take a quick look at this chart and see if you can determine what happened.  It should glare at you like a "sore" thumb.  It isn't a bad thing either it's simply that the events occurred all relatively within the same time period.  This information is comprised from two neighborhoods within the City limits known as Aqualane Shores and Port Royal.  Unfortunately these were not my transactions.

Month by Month Numbers of Statistical Real Estate Data

Yes, you are seeing the correct information.  That's a median sold price of $13,000,000.  Now , it's not so unusual to have several homes available at $20M + but it is unusual to see them sell at virtually the same time.  I had discussed previously with associates how events similar to this can skew statistics.  County wide these few sales alone adjusted our pricing from medians of $167,000 to $225,000, not too shabby!
